Top Online Ampacity Calculators for Copper Wire Sizing
Determining the correct wire "size" for an electrical "installation" is crucial for safety and performance, and thankfully, several reliable online ampacity calculators can simplify this often-complex "procedure". These tools take into account factors like conductor material (typically copper), insulation type, ambient temperature, and conduit fill to provide accurate ampacity ratings. A few standouts include the Electrical Engineering Stack Exchange ampacity calculator, which offers a surprisingly detailed "assessment" based on NEC tables; and Easy Wire, known for its user-friendly interface and ability to account for derating factors. Also worth exploring is PowerStream, boasting an extensive material "catalog" and detailed "description" of the calculations performed. Remember to always double-check the results against applicable local "codes" and consult with a qualified electrician for any "placement" work.
